Pepperoni Hot Honey Sweet Potato Pizza (Print)

Bold gluten-free pizza with sweet potato crust, pepperoni, cheese, and spicy hot honey drizzle.

# What You Need:

→ Sweet Potato Crust

01 - 2 cups grated raw sweet potato (about 400g)
02 - 2 large eggs
03 - 1/3 cup grated Parmesan cheese
04 - 2/3 cup almond flour
05 - 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
06 - 1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
07 - 1/2 teaspoon salt
08 - 1/4 teaspoon black pepper

→ Toppings

09 - 3/4 cup pizza sauce, store-bought or homemade
10 - 1 1/4 cups shredded mozzarella cheese
11 - 3 oz sliced pepperoni
12 - 1/2 red onion, thinly sliced
13 - 1/3 cup sliced jarred hot cherry peppers (optional)

→ Hot Honey Drizzle

14 - 1/4 cup honey
15 - 1 to 2 teaspoons hot sauce, such as sriracha

→ Garnish

16 - Fresh basil leaves (optional)

# How To Make It:

01 - Preheat the oven to 425°F. Line a baking sheet or pizza pan with parchment paper and lightly grease with oil.
02 - In a large bowl, combine the grated sweet potato, eggs, Parmesan cheese, almond flour, garlic powder, dried oregano, salt, and black pepper. Mix thoroughly until a sticky, cohesive dough forms.
03 - Transfer the sweet potato mixture onto the prepared pan and press it into a 12-inch circle approximately 1/4 inch thick. Smooth the surface and shape the edges neatly.
04 - Bake the crust for 20 minutes until golden brown and firm. Remove from the oven and gently press down any areas that have puffed up.
05 - Spread the pizza sauce evenly across the baked crust. Sprinkle the shredded mozzarella cheese in an even layer over the sauce.
06 - Distribute the sliced pepperoni, red onion, and hot cherry peppers evenly over the cheese layer.
07 - Return the pizza to the oven and bake for 10 to 12 minutes until the cheese is bubbling and golden in spots.
08 - While the pizza bakes, combine the honey and hot sauce in a small saucepan. Warm gently over low heat, or microwave in a heat-safe bowl for 10 to 20 seconds. Stir until well blended.
09 - Remove the pizza from the oven. Drizzle generously with the prepared hot honey and scatter fresh basil leaves over the top if desired. Slice into wedges and serve immediately.

02 -
  • Moisture is the enemy of a crisp crust so wring out the grated sweet potato in a clean towel before mixing.
  • Flipping the crust after the first bake gives you an extra crunchy bottom if you have the patience for it.
03 -
  • Grate the sweet potato on the small holes of a box grater for a finer texture that holds together better as a crust.
  • Taste your hot honey drizzle before adding it to the pizza and adjust the heat level because hot sauces vary wildly in intensity.
